What are assistant positions?

Assistant positions are support roles found in various industries, where individuals help managers, teams, or executives with administrative and operational tasks. Common duties include scheduling appointments, managing correspondence, organizing files, and handling communication within an organization. These roles are essential for ensuring that daily business operations run smoothly and efficiently. Assistants may work in offices, schools, medical facilities, or virtually, depending on the industry and employer. The specific responsibilities can vary widely based on the nature of the organization and the level of the assistant position.

What are some common challenges faced in an Assistant position and how can they be managed?

Assistants often juggle multiple tasks and priorities, which can make time management and organization challenging. Successfully navigating frequent interruptions, urgent requests, and shifting priorities requires excellent communication and proactive planning. Many assistants find it helpful to use digital tools for scheduling and task tracking, and to establish clear boundaries with team members about urgent versus non-urgent requests. Building strong relationships with colleagues also helps in anticipating needs and streamlining workflows.

Legal Assistant Position Summary:
This Legal Assistant position is responsible for ensuring smooth processing and effective case management in the Litigations-Evictions department by providing legal clerical and processing support. They must communicate cross-functionally with clients, courts, and attorneys in a timely and professional manner. The ideal candidate is detail-oriented, has strong organizational skills, and a passion for delivering exceptional client service.
Legal Assistant Job Responsibilities:
  • Draft and prepare legal documents for court filing, including pleadings, motions, and correspondence, with a focus on accuracy and compliance.
  • Effectively manage electronic filing of legal documents through state and federal court systems, ensuring timely and error-free submissions in accordance with court requirements.
  • Service as a key point of contact for clients, courts, opposing counsel, and vendors; responding promptly to inquiries via email, phone, and voicemail.
  • Provide clear, accurate updates on case status and escalate complex matters as needed to achieve satisfactory outcomes for clients.
  • Serve as a liaison for process servers to coordinate services, monitor performance, and identify trends to ensure high-quality service delivery.
  • Maintain and update case files, track deadlines, and ensure the timely progression of cases through the legal process, including eviction and related proceedings.
  • Perform data entry, maintain case management systems, and ensure all documentation adheres to internal standard operating procedures and external regulatory requirements.
  • Perform all other duties as assigned by supervisor(s).

Required Qualifications and Skills:
  • High school diploma required; Associate's degree or higher preferred.
  • 1-3 years of legal assistant or paralegal experience required; 4+ years preferred.
  • Prior experience in default servicing, creditors' rights, or real estate law (plaintiff representation) preferred.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.
  • Strong organizational and time management skills.
  • Knowledge of Michigan court procedures and filing requirements.
